What to Expect from the Tour

Willow Beach: Half-Day Emerald Cave Kayak Tour  3 Caves - What to Expect from the Tour

The adventure kicks off at Willow Beach, which is conveniently just about an hour from the Vegas Strip. From there, you’ll meet your guide and get a quick safety briefing and paddling instructions — don’t worry if you’re new to kayaking, the equipment is stable sit-on-top kayaks, and guides are experienced.

The tour covers roughly 4 miles round-trip on the Colorado River, during which you wander into the Black Canyon Narrows. This part of the river is notable for its dramatic, rugged scenery and wildlife. Keep an eye out for desert wildlife such as bighorn sheep and bald eagles, which are often spotted along the way.

A key highlight is the Emerald Cave, where the glowing waters and colorful rock formations make for stunning photos. Paddling right into the cave feels a bit like stepping into a secret world — and many reviews mention how photogenic and magical this spot is. After that, you’ll visit two more caves and some hidden inlets, which are perfect for swimming, relaxing, or just soaking in the views.

The Practical Side

Willow Beach: Half-Day Emerald Cave Kayak Tour  3 Caves - The Practical Side

The tour lasts about 4 hours, which feels just right for a half-day activity. You’ll be paddling approximately 4 miles, so a moderate level of fitness is helpful but not mandatory — guides are flexible and adjust to your group's experience. The group size is capped at 12, meaning it’s intimate enough for personalized attention and a fun, friendly atmosphere.

Pricing is $109 per person, which, when you consider the included gear, snacks, and expert guide, offers good value. Plus, the tour is backed by an Adventure Guarantee — meaning if something changes, you can usually reschedule or get a refund if canceled 24 hours in advance.

What to Bring

You'll want to dress comfortably with appropriate shoes, swimwear, and a hat, and don’t forget your sunscreen, camera, and a credit card for any extras. A dry bag is provided, so your valuables stay safe, and you can bring along your phone or camera to snap photos in the caves.

What’s Not Included

Transportation to Willow Beach is on you, so plan accordingly. Also, note that national park vehicle admission is free if you have a valid military ID or NPS card, but otherwise, you might need to budget for parking.

Special Considerations

The tour isn’t suitable for children under 7, or those with back or heart problems. It’s a physically engaging activity, so keep that in mind if you’re not used to paddling or outdoor adventure.

FAQ

Willow Beach: Half-Day Emerald Cave Kayak Tour  3 Caves - FAQ

Is transportation to Willow Beach included?
No, transportation is not included. You’ll need to arrange your own way to Willow Beach, which is about an hour from the Vegas Strip.

What should I bring on the tour?
Bring comfortable shoes, a hat, swimwear, sunscreen, a camera, a credit card, and some cash. The tour provides a dry bag for your valuables and snacks.

Can I join if I’m a beginner kayaker?
Absolutely. The guide offers basic paddling instructions and safety briefings. Many reviews mention the guides adjusting the difficulty and ensuring everyone is comfortable.

What wildlife might I see?
Expect to see bighorn sheep, bald eagles, and osprey, depending on the time of year. Guides are knowledgeable about local wildlife and plants.

How long is the tour?
The entire experience lasts about 4 hours, covering roughly 4 miles round-trip, with stops for exploration and relaxation.

Is there a best time of day to go?
The tour is available in the morning, midday, or afternoon, so you can choose based on your schedule and preferred lighting for photos.

Are there age restrictions?
Yes, the tour isn’t suitable for children under 7 and isn’t recommended for those with back or heart problems due to the physical activity involved.
